Fidelity Overview for Zambia
Fidelity Investments is a massive American financial services company founded in 1946 and headquartered in Boston. It manages over $4.5 trillion in assets, making it one of the world's largest asset managers. For Zambia traders, Fidelity is primarily known as a stock and ETF brokerage rather than a dedicated forex broker. While it offers forex trading, the conditions—1:1 maximum leverage and no standard forex platforms—make it highly unusual for retail traders.
In Zambia, the local trading landscape is dominated by high-leverage forex brokers like Exness and Octa that accept mobile money and bank cards. Fidelity does not support local payment methods like Skrill or USDT, and it rarely markets to retail clients in African countries. Unless you have significant capital and are specifically interested in US stocks, bonds, or ETFs, Fidelity's relevance for Zambian forex traders is limited.

Islamic Account — Zambia Muslim Traders
Fidelity does not offer an Islamic or swap-free account. As a US-regulated brokerage, it follows US regulations that do not require or accommodate Sharia-compliant forex trading. For Zambia Muslim traders, this means that holding positions overnight with Fidelity will incur or earn swap charges, which is prohibited under Islamic finance principles.
If you are a Zambia Muslim trader seeking a Halal forex account, you should look at brokers such as Exness, IC Markets, or FBS, which provide genuine swap-free accounts without hidden markups. These brokers also operate in Africa, support local payment methods like USDT and Skrill, and offer MT4/MT5. Fidelity simply cannot meet the needs of Muslim traders in Zambia due to the absence of an Islamic account.

Common Mistakes Zambia Traders Make with Fidelity
- Mistake: Assuming Fidelity offers high leverage forex trading. A Zambia trader depositing $100 cannot trade a standard forex lot, and the 1:1 leverage means profits are negligible.
- Believing Skrill and USDT deposits are accepted. Fidelity's international account only supports bank wires; using Skrill or USDT will result in your deposit being rejected or requiring a workaround through a local exchange, which defeats the purpose.
- Signing up without checking if your Zambia residence qualifies. Fidelity may restrict accounts for residents of certain countries, and you need a US address or professional relationship to open certain account types.
- Overlooking the swap fees on forex positions. Because there is no Islamic account, Zambian traders who hold positions overnight face swap charges that can eat into small account balances.
- Using Fidelity's equity research as the only basis for forex decisions. Fidelity's research is focused on stocks, not on the global macro factors that drive forex markets, leading to poor trading decisions.

Final Verdict — Is Fidelity Worth It for Zambia Traders?
3.3/5
★★★★★
Fidelity is an excellent broker for US-based stock investors, but it is a poor fit for retail forex traders in Zambia. The 1:1 leverage, lack of MT4/MT5, and absence of an Islamic account create significant barriers. While the low minimum deposit and strong US regulation are appealing, these advantages are overshadowed by the inability to trade forex at competitive costs and leverage common in the region.
Zambia traders looking for a true forex broker should consider alternatives like Exness, IC Markets, or Octa that offer leverage up to 1:2000, zero-pip spreads, local payment methods including Bank Transfer, Skrill, and USDT, and round-the-clock support. Fidelity is best for Zambian residents who are long-term investors in US stocks, not those seeking active forex trading.
